Lily ventured into the world of acting and made her television debut in the new comedy series alongside co-star and Doctor Who alum Freema Agyeman.
Based on Sharon Horgan’s BAFTA Award-winning short film of the same name, the series explores the dysfunctional dynamics of a multigenerational family.
Lily plays the fourth sister, Mel, who returns unexpectedly. Older sister Trish was played by Freeman.
The other two sisters are taken by Gabby Best and Peaky Blinders’ Aimee-Ffion Edwards. Frances Barber plays her mother, while Sheila Reed plays Elnan.

She also discussed her four years of sobriety during her appearance on the ITV programme.
The singer has been outspoken about her struggles with addiction, previously revealing that the last time she drank alcohol was July 28, 2019.
